The Itinerary in Detail
- Pickup and Transport
Your adventure begins with a hotel pickup in a clean, air-conditioned vehicle. Travel time to the Agafay desert is approximately 30-45 minutes, depending on your hotel’s location. The group size is capped at 15, ensuring a more personal experience.
- Meet and Greet with Staff
Upon arrival, you’ll meet the buggy staff and receive a quick introduction and safety briefing. This setup phase is essential for a safe and enjoyable ride, especially if you’re new to off-road driving.
- Buggy Ride through Rocky Terrain
The core activity involves navigating rocky, uneven paths. The guide leads the group, emphasizing safety while allowing room for fun. Some reviewers mention racing friends, which adds a competitive edge and heightens the excitement.
- Rest and Refreshment
The stop at a traditional tent or villa offers a delicious cup of mint tea. This pause not only refreshes but also provides a window into Bedouin village life. The scenery here is often described as beautiful, with some reviewers mentioning splendid weather and mountain views.
- Cultural Insights with the Driver
Your driver will share stories and background about the local culture, enriching your understanding of the desert’s inhabitants. This personalized commentary is often highlighted as a standout feature.

How the Tour Runs and Its Value
The 4-hour duration strikes a good balance — enough time for adrenaline and culture without feeling rushed. The price of approximately $104.54 per person seems reasonable when considering the included amenities: the buggy ride, professional driver, transportation, and free mint tea.
Given that the tour is most booked 51 days in advance, it indicates steady interest and confidence in the experience. The small group size ensures you’re not lost in a crowd, making for more engaging interactions.

FAQ
Is pickup offered for this tour?
Yes, the tour includes hotel pickup, making it convenient to start your adventure without additional transportation worries.
How long does the tour last?
The entire experience is approximately 4 hours, including pickup, driving, and stopovers.
What is included in the price?
The price covers the buggy ride, professional driver, air-conditioned transportation, and a complimentary mint tea.
Are drinks other than tea included?
No, additional drinks are not included, so bring your own if you want something extra.
What is the group size?
The tour accommodates up to 15 travelers, providing a more personalized experience.
Can I participate if I’ve never driven a buggy before?
Absolutely. Guides give a safety tutorial and introduction, making it accessible for beginners.
Will I learn about local culture?
Yes, your driver guides you through Bedouin villages and shares insights into the local lifestyle, especially during the stop at the traditional villa.
Is the tour suitable for children?
Most travelers can participate, but it’s best to check with the provider for age restrictions.
What are the main highlights?
Expect rocky desert landscapes, fun off-road driving, cultural stops, and scenic views.
What should I bring?
Comfortable clothes, sunglasses, sunscreen, and perhaps a camera to capture the stunning scenery.
